/ FAQs / 如何优化基于云的数据仓库以用于商业智能工具?

如何优化基于云的数据仓库以用于商业智能工具?

如何优化基于云的数据仓库以用于商业智能工具?
为BI工具优化基于云的数据仓库对于性能、成本效率和用户体验至关重要。关键概念包括数据仓库(结构化和半结构化数据的集中存储库)、BI工具(用于查询、可视化和分析数据的应用程序)以及云平台(提供可扩展的计算和存储资源)。优化可确保BI中常见的复杂分析查询高效运行,处理大型数据集,并最大限度地降低查询成本,从而在销售仪表板或运营报告等场景中为决策提供及时的见解。 核心优化原则侧重于架构设计和配置。这包括将计算与存储分离以实现独立扩展,利用列式存储进行压缩和更快的分析扫描,实施工作负载管理以优先处理BI查询并防止资源争用,以及利用原生索引和物化视图预计算复杂聚合。有效的数据建模(如星型模式)可简化BI工具的查询复杂性。这些技术显著减少了BI用户的查询延迟,增强了系统并发性以支持更广泛的采用,并根据实际需求优化了云基础设施成本。 关键优化步骤包括设计高效的架构(例如星型架构)、对大型表进行分区以实现查询修剪、物理上集群相关数据、为频繁筛选的列建立索引、为大量聚合查询创建物化视图、在仓库中实施资源类/工作负载组以优先处理BI工作负载、配置计算资源的自动扩展、监控查询性能以识别瓶颈,以及选择适当的BI缓存机制。定期根据使用模式进行审查和优化,以保持速度和成本效益。这通过更快、更可靠的报告和仪表板带来业务价值,赋能整个组织的数据驱动决策。

高效分析,释放数据价值。开启企业数据决策新可能!

免费试用

极速分析,强劲扩展。驱动业务创新,就选StarRocks!

了解 StarRocks

继续阅读

如何确保依赖数据库连接的BI工具的高可用性?

第一段: 商业智能(BI)工具的高可用性(HA)通过最大限度地减少数据库连接故障导致的停机时间,确保对数据驱动洞察的不间断访问。关键概念包括冗余、故障转移和容错。其重要性在于维持业务连续性、支持实时决策制定以及确保用户生产力。常见场景包括金融、医疗保健和电子商务等行业中的关键任务报告、财务仪表板和...

Read Now →

如何优化商业智能工具与数据库之间的查询性能?

优化商业智能工具与数据库之间的查询性能可确保及时获取洞察和响应迅速的用户体验。关键概念包括商业智能工具生成查询、数据库执行查询以及网络传输数据。这种优化对于大型数据集和复杂分析至关重要,直接影响报表生成速度和最终用户的工作效率。 有效的优化针对多个方面:高效的数据库架构设计、商业智能工具生成的经过...

Read Now →

使用BI工具连接多个数据库时,如何处理不一致的数据类型?

处理多个数据库之间不一致的数据类型是商业智能工具面临的常见挑战,因为不同的源系统(例如SQL Server、Oracle、PostgreSQL)通常使用不同的原生类型表示相似的数据(例如整数ID与字符串ID)。这种不一致性在数据集成和分析过程中可能导致ETL失败、数据误解和报告错误。解决此问题对于确...

Read Now →